随着智能手机的普及和移动互联网的发展,移动应用已成为现代社会的必备品之一。软件app开发是一项涉及技术、设计和用户需求的复杂工作。在这个领域,清远已经成为了专业的软件app开发中心。本文将介绍清远专业软件app开发的原理和详细介绍。一、清远软件app开发的
2024-01-10
中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等
在当今智能手机普及的时代,app点读软件在教育领域越来越受到欢迎。很多家长可以通过app点读帮助孩子更快更好地学习一门语言,比如英语。那么,app点读是怎么实现的呢?下面就来介绍一下。
首先,生词识别是实现app点读关键的一步。app需要在文本中确定哪些是单词,哪些是特定的短语和句子。这就要用到自然语言处理技术,利用分词算法将文本中的单词提取出来,然后在单词库中查询这些单词,如果单词库中有这个单词则说明这个单词需要被点读。
其次,app点读在播放声音的方面也是有一定技术含量的。首先需要处理语音文件,将生词转换成含有音频信息的文件。这就需要语音合成技术的支持。比如使用Google的TTS引擎或百度语音API可以将生词转换成音频文件,然后再通过播放器播放出来。
另外,在实现app点读过程中,还要考虑到一些优化和实用性问题。比如,对于长文本的点读,可以考虑获取更多的上下文信息判断单词的正确性和语义,避免生词重复或错误点读的问题。同时,在考虑实用性时,还可以添加其他功能如生词本、听力训练、语音评测等来增强用户体验。
总的来说,app点读的实现是涉及到多个技术的,包括识别、转换、播放和优化等方面。这些技术的结合才能够实现app点读的功能。同时,为了保证点读的质量,后期维护也需要随时更新单词库,添加新的单词和常用短语,以保证使用体验。